**Checklist — Flagwright rollout framework, v4.2**

Verify the kill-switch works before sign-off. Toggle the `canary-ramp` flag off in staging, confirm traffic drops to zero within 30 seconds, then re-enable. Support: if customers report stale flag states after release, clear the edge cache first — do not escalate until that's done. Log every toggle in the Flagwright console. Reference the build below when filing issues.

trace token, kajeg-tadup: htk31_ea4436123ab4c9e337062126feef2c5

Ticket: blue-green flip for the Coinwright billing worker keeps routing a sliver of traffic to the old color after cutover. Probably the drain timeout in Pylonix is shorter than the worker's longest invoice batch, so jobs get orphaned mid-run. Since you're new: don't force-kill the blue side, just bump the drain window and re-flip. Repro is easiest on the staging cluster using the build noted below.

session token of bagaf-tawif = htk6_eebfeb

## Test plan: Q3 fuel-usage report (Roadquill Fleet)

Quick rundown before we ship. Cases: single-vehicle monthly rollup, multi-depot aggregation, and the weird leap-day edge that bit us last release. Please run the regression pack against the Bramleyton staging depot data, not prod — finance gets cranky otherwise. Expected variance on totals is under 0.5%. Charts should render even when a vehicle has zero fill-ups. To hit the staging report API yourself, use the token right below this line.

login token, yajeg-fawif: eyJhbGciOiJIUzI1NiIsInR5cCI6IkpXVCJ9.eyJzdWIiOiIEdPQYnZXaZIn0.HSRTnYZBx0Qc